🇬🇷 Greece · Rock shelter
Middle to Upper Palaeolithic · Mousterian / Gravettian
Large limestone rock shelter in the Louros River valley, Epirus, excavated by Higgs (1964) revealing Mousterian to Upper Palaeolithic layers spanning 100,000–26,000 years BP.
🇬🇷 Greece · Cave
Upper Palaeolithic (Epigravettian) · Epigravettian
Epigravettian rock shelter in the Voidomatis Gorge, Konitsa, excavated 1983–1990 revealing Late Glacial hunter-gatherer occupations (16,000–10,000 BP) with microliths, faunal remains and early art…
🇬🇷 Greece · Rock shelter
Late Upper Palaeolithic · Epigravettian
Small Epigravettian rockshelter in the Voidomatis Gorge, 2 km from Klithi, with 14,000–10,000 BP deposits including microliths, bone tools and faunal remains of ibex and chamois.
